Characteristics

Biewer York Terriers are gorgeous dogs with tricolored coats that include black, white and tan. Their unique appearance makes them stand out from other Yorkies, and attracts attention wherever they go. The Yorkie is a smaller breed weighing between four and eight pounds at full growth. Their small dimensions make them a good fit for apartment living and easy to transport.

They are extremely active and require regular walks and playtime to remain happy and healthy. They love being loved and will be sat on their owners' laps. However, they are also constant explorators who thrive when they are mentally and physically stimulated.

This breed is intelligent and obstinate, so training may take longer. They might not bark as much as other terriers but they are curious and like to be observant of everything around them. Socialization can reduce this tendency and teach them to not be afraid of strangers.

These dogs are a great choice for families with children because of their loving nature and playful energy. They also get along with other pets, especially when they are introduced to them at an early age. However they are more likely to experience separation anxiety than some other dog breeds, so they should be crated if you are not home.

All dog breeds should maintain good dental hygiene. This is especially true for Biewer York Terriers. Due to their smaller teeth and jaws, they are more prone to develop gum disease and tooth decay than larger dogs. It is important to brush your dog's teeth each day with an enzyme toothpaste and work closely with your vet to establish a complete routine for dental hygiene.

Health Problems

The Biewer Terrier is a contemporary and new breed that was officially recognized by the American Kennel Club (AKC) in 2021. They are small dogs that weigh between four and eight pounds and are 7 to 11 inches tall when fully grown. This breed is energetic is playful and also loves being loved by its owners.

The Biwer is a sensitive and social dog that is a natural at attention and affection. It is a wonderful choice for families with children, but it is important to teach the dog how to behave when around children. If not, the biewer might have behavioral issues, such as digging and chewing.

When selecting a biewer, you should make sure that the puppy comes from a reputable breeder. They must have tested their dogs against hereditary ailments and diseases. You should also inquire with the breeder about the health background of the parents and any genetic tests that have been performed.

A balanced diet is essential for the biewer's health like it is for all dogs. It is important to not feed them treats or food that could cause stomach upset. It is also important to brush their teeth regularly. Discuss with your vet to establish a routine that will keep them from developing any problems.

The biewer, due to its size, is more susceptible to hip dysplasia. This condition can cause dogs to be in pain, uncomfortable, and lame. Surgery is often required to correct the problem. Biwers are also at risk of a collapse of the trachea. This condition can trigger wheezing sounds that resemble the sound of a goose honk. It can be experienced in the course of exercise, excitement or stress, as well as when drinking or eating. Maintaining a healthy weight and using a harness when walking them can help control the symptoms. Finally, biewers may be at risk of developing progressive retinal atrophy or primary lens luxation. Regular eye exams with a veterinary ophthalmologist can help keep these diseases at bay.
